## Escalation: Session-Token Refresh Bug

If your plugin sees repeated 401s after a token refresh against the Brindlecore API, the known bug in the refresh handshake is likely the cause. Capture the request ID and the refresh timestamp. Do not retry more than three times; it extends the lockout. Escalations are handled by the Brindlecore auth team, reachable at the address below.

escalation mailbox, kaweg-kahif: druwyn.sordor@nelvroworks.corp

Ticket: roof-terrace door, Hartquist Building, level 6. The door keeps jamming again — third time this month. It sticks about halfway, then slams when the wind catches it. Someone nearly got clipped yesterday during the lunch rush. Suspect the closer arm is bent or the frame has shifted with the heat. Please send someone up this week; we've taped a warning sign on it for now. Maintenance can get onto the terrace using the code below.

turnstile pass: bdg-YEOZLM-79341408

/*
 * Contrast audit thresholds for the Glimmerkit design system.
 * These values drive the automated accessibility gate that runs
 * before each release cut. The audit checks text/background pairs
 * across all Nightowl and Daybreak themes and fails the build if
 * any pair falls below the minimum ratios. Release managers: do
 * not relax these without sign-off from the Auric accessibility
 * working group, since the values map directly to our published
 * conformance targets. The gate reads the following constants.
 */

limits module of kagug-tahop:
RATE_LIMITS = {
    "holath": 1,
    "druael": 10,
}

Q: What do I do if the Larkspur firmware update channel rejects a signed build during promotion? A: This usually means the channel's signing identity was rotated without re-registering the release key. As release manager, do not re-sign the build; instead, open the channel admin console on the Tindervale host and run the identity recovery flow. The flow re-binds the current release key to the stable channel after verifying you hold the channel's recovery passphrase, which is kept immediately below this entry.

recovery phrase for tafog-bajof: sorvan-silok-isteth-quenax-briax-tamys